Symptoms

  • •Battery warning light illuminated on the dashboard
  • •Difficulty starting the vehicle after being parked for a few days
  • •Electronics (radio, lights) showing signs of low power
  • •Sulfation or corrosion on battery terminals
  • •Battery age is approaching or exceeds three years

Solution
1. Preparation
  • Tools Required: Multimeter, OBD-II scanner, battery tester, socket set, corrosion cleaner, protective gloves.
  • Disconnect the negative battery cable to ensure safety during inspection.
2. Clean Battery Terminals
  • Sub-steps:
    1. Inspect the battery terminals for corrosion.
    2. If corroded, clean the terminals with a mixture of baking soda and water.
    3. Use a wire brush to remove any buildup, then rinse and dry.
    4. Reconnect terminals securely.
3. Test and Replace Battery (if necessary)
  • Sub-steps:
    1. If the battery voltage is below 12.4 volts or fails the battery health test, replace it.
    2. Disconnect the battery by removing the negative terminal first, then the positive.
    3. Install the new battery by connecting the positive terminal first, followed by the negative.
    4. Ensure all connections are tight and secure.
4. Address Parasitic Draw
  • Sub-steps:
    1. If parasitic draw is above 50 milliamps, remove fuses one at a time to identify the circuit causing the draw.
    2. Once identified, troubleshoot the specific component or circuit for faults.
    3. Repair or replace the faulty component as necessary.
